Latest Patents: Ian Robert King’s most recent innovations include a groundbreaking process for the production of o-phenylphenol and advancements in the manipulation of lactones. His method for producing o-phenylphenol involves the condensation of cyclohexanone in the presence of a sulfur-free catalyst, followed by a specific dehydrogenation process to enhance selectivity. Additionally, his work on lactones describes a method where a .delta.- or .epsilon.- lactone is heated in the vapor phase with a cracking catalyst, yielding valuable monounsaturated carboxylic acids which can be further cyclized into useful products such as .gamma.-caprolactone or 4-hexanolactone.
